3 Arrested After Catalytic Converter Theft: Pleasanton Police

A community member interrupted the theft and contacted police, authorities said.

PLEASANTON, CA — Three people were arrested in connection with a catalytic converter theft in Pleasanton, according to police.

“Last night, an alert community member interrupted what they believed was a vehicle theft and immediately contacted police,” the Pleasanton Police Department said in a social media post on Monday.

“Our officers responded quickly and located the suspect vehicle leaving the area. Their investigation confirmed that a catalytic converter theft had occurred.”

Three people from Stockton were taken into custody and booked into the Santa Rita Jail, according to police.

“Thank you to the alert resident whose quick action helped officers likely prevent additional crimes and hold those responsible accountable,” the department said in the social media post. “And remember, if you see something, say something!”
